About Los Robles Hospital:
Located in the heart of Thousand Oaks, Los Robles Regional Medical Center is a 382-bed facility that serves as a regional destination for many services and boasts more than 600 physicians on staff representing 50 specialties:
 -Level 2 Trauma Center, first and only in Eastern Ventura County
- Designated STEMI receiving center
- Certified Comprehensive Stroke Center
- Home to multiple residency programs including general surgery, emergency medicine, transitional care, neurology, anesthesiology, and transitional year. HCA Healthcare GME is the largest sponsor of residency and fellowship programs across the nation
- Complete cardiovascular care with access to clinical trials, registries and experts in diagnostic, interventional, electrophysiology, cardiac surgery, and cardiac rehab services
- Nationally recognized orthopedic and spine services accredited by The Joint Commission for total hip and knee replacement
- Multi-faceted oncology services with a full care team of specialists
 
About Thousand Oaks:
As the second largest city in Ventura County and a premier place to live in the area, Thousand Oaks boasts a small town feel with all the amenities and access to major destinations in Southern California. The community is known as one of the safest cities and boasts the nation’s top schools, shopping, and parks. With more than 150 miles of trails for walking, running and biking, there is something for everyone. The beach is only a short 60-minute drive away, and the city is approximately 40 miles from Downtown Los Angeles.
